## Queue-Depth Autoscaler (Scalegate)

Scalegate watches the Penhollow job queue and scales worker pods between 2 and 40 replicas. Scaling decisions use queue depth only; no payload contents are read. Credentials are scoped to the metrics endpoint and the scheduler API. Config lives in the hardened `scalegate-conf` bundle; changes require two approvals. Audit logs retain 90 days. Threat-model notes are in the Scalegate review folder. Questions during review go to the address below.

escalation mailbox, kagef-kawef: frador_zorix@tolvaqlabs.internal

/*
 * FontCellar client setup — discussed at weekly eng sync.
 * We vendor all third-party typefaces through the internal FontCellar
 * mirror rather than fetching from upstream foundries at build time.
 * This keeps builds reproducible and license-auditable. The client
 * below pulls the pinned font manifest and verifies checksums before
 * copying assets into the bundle. It authenticates to the mirror
 * with the key that follows.
 */

service key, kahog-tahof: kto3_rfe

## Deployment Notes (post-incident)

Following the stale-cache incident of cycle 14, the Copperline deployment process now includes a mandatory cache flush step. The root cause was a deploy that changed the serialization format while old entries remained readable, so clients received mixed payloads for nearly a day. Support should be aware that any rollback now also triggers a full flush, which briefly increases latency. Do not skip the flush, even for hotfixes. Deployments must run with the configuration values given below.

service settings:
BRIIX_PIN=8582
BRIIX_TENANT=raleth
BRIIX_METRICS_HOST=metrics.briix.urlaqstack.example
BRIIX_SEAL=seal_c11ef522
BRIIX_STANDBY_TEAM=ulaok